Window switch's not lighting up?
 
Are the window switches supposed to light up when the lights are on? Mine don't but all the window switches work properly. The funny thing is, I'm the original owner of the car and I never remember the switches lighting up.

EnervinE Mar 1, 2010 09:30 AM

You've owned your car for nearly fourteen years and you've never questioned this...?

Yes, they're supposed to light up.
